Transaction 21f2d5370ffc58b3f1e96f8f670ecfdacd29d32af9e42920954f08c19790259d

1 Input
2 Outputs
  • 21f2d5370ffc58b3f1e96f8f670ecfdacd29d32af9e42920954f08c19790259d:0
  • value  32267440
    address  3BUEUqFpMtdoCVS2XTMPMtcjiZr7GzWWYL
  • 21f2d5370ffc58b3f1e96f8f670ecfdacd29d32af9e42920954f08c19790259d:1
  • value  2463000
    address  3MjG8wW2mFymAuWVKaNy4LspMnCiQrpykx